    Sex Offender, David Charles Jailed 8 Years For Sexually Assaulting 10-Year-Old Girl

    Finally, David Charles has been sentenced to 8 years imprisonment for assault and indecent treatment of a 10-year-old child in Lagos.

    Handing down the judgement, Justice Rahman Oshodi of the Sexual and Domestic Violence Court, Ikeja, found the defendant guilty following his plea to the amended two counts charge brought against him by the Lagos State Government.

    In a charge marked no ID/6934C/2018, Charles was initially arraigned on July 28, 2021 over allegation bordering on defilement and indecent treatment of a child and he pleaded not guilty.

    The prosecution said sometimes in April 2017 at No. 16, Aina Street, Shogunle, Oshodi, Lagos, Charles indecently treated a-10-year-old girl by touching her laps with his penis and exposed her to pornography.

    The prosecution said his offences were contrary to Section 135, 170 and punishable under Section 172 of the Criminal Law, Ch, C.17, Vol. 3, Laws of Lagos State, 2015.

    The trial commenced and the prosecution had called witness while the defendant himself had testified before he opted for plea bargain.

    He was therefore re-arraigned on amended two counts charge bordering on indecent treatment of a child and assault.

    He pleaded guilty to the two counts and the court held his plea. 

    The trial judge held that the court has carefully considered the facts of the case, the plea bargain agreement, and the provisions of the law.

    Therefore the court sentenced him to seven years imprisonment on count one and one year imprisonment on count two.

    The judge said that the sentences shall run consecutively by the plea bargain agreement between both parties. Therefore, the total term of imprisonment shall be eight years.

    The court orders that this sentence commences from the date he was remanded, October 10, 2017. This takes into account the time he have already spent in custody.

    “In the light of the nature of the offence in count one and by the relevant provision of section 32 of the Lagos State Domestic and Sexual Violence Agency Law, 2021, this court orders that you, David Charles, be registered as a sex offender.

    “Mr. Charles, the sentences imposed today reflect the gravity of your offences, particularly the exploitation of a vulnerable child. The consecutive nature of the sentences underscores the severe and distinct nature of each offence.

     “I hope that during your period of incarceration, you will reflect deeply on your actions and their impact on the victim and society at large. The court also trusts that you will take advantage of any rehabilitation program.”
